About the Program

The Bachelor in Nursing at the University of Lisbon is a degree for students who want to care for individuals, families, and communities. This 3-year program helps students make informed decisions based on scientific evidence and nursing knowledge.

The curriculum covers subjects like effective communication and therapeutic relationships. Students also get hands-on experience in real-world nursing scenarios and learn to collaborate with peers and professionals.

Graduates can pursue careers as Nurse Practitioners, Registered Nurses, or Healthcare Managers in hospitals, clinics, or senior centers. They can also work in public health or education, helping to address health problems and improve community health.
